The Marquette Law Poll is a public policy initiative of Marquette University Law School.

Through debates, symposia, public lectures, panels, conferences, and the Law School’s On the Issues series, Marquette University Law School has established itself as a leading venue for serious civil discourse about law and public policy matters affecting the region and beyond.
